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
- Complete the bi-weekly salary payroll and ensure all associated reporting is accurate and timely.
- Administer employee benefits for new hires and existing employees while managing annual open enrollment processes.
- Lead recruitment efforts for salaried positions, enhancing recruitment programs and retention strategies.
- Process attendance records, conduct monthly performance evaluations, and manage corrective counseling sessions.
- Collaborate with operations to resolve employee relations issues, conduct investigations, and provide counsel, escalating complex issues as needed.
- Function as the Subject Matter Expert (SME) for the Paycor/HRIS system, ensuring optimal utilization across the department.
- Assist in reviewing, updating, and communicating HR policies in conjunction with the HR Director.
- Engage in developing and implementing training and development programs.
- Compile and analyze HR metrics to provide actionable insights to the HR Director.
- Support the maintenance of a culture that promotes honesty, integrity, and openness through effective associate relation practices.
- Complete mandatory reports such as ACA, FAS, and EEOC, ensuring compliance with relevant laws and regulations.
- Undertake additional duties as assigned to support the HR department.
